A pendulum oscillates simple harmonically and only if
I. the sizer of the bob of pendulum is negligible in comparison with the length of the pendulum.
II. the angular amplitude is less than $10^{\circ}$.

The correct answer is:
Both I and II
A simple pendulum in practice, consists of a heavy but small sized metallic bob suspended by a light, inextensible and flexible string.
It will oscillates simple harmonically, only if
(I) the size of the bob is negligible as compare to the length of the string of pendulum.
(II) the angle between the normal drawn at the mean position and string at extreme point or angular amplitude is less than $10^{\circ}$.
Thus, both the statements are correct.
